What is the design phase of a solar plant?

The design phase involves determining the type of solar plant, the number of solar panels required, and the configuration of the plant. The layout must optimize sunlight exposure while minimizing shading solar panels. Electrical systems, inverters, substations, and grid connections are also designed during this stage.
